The Complete Guide to Ultrasonic Parking Sensors

Everything you need to know about ultrasonic parking sensor systems — from working principles to OEM integration.

Ultrasonic parking sensors remain the most widely used proximity detection technology in automotive, installed on over 80% of new vehicles worldwide. Despite the rise of camera-based systems, ultrasonics continue to offer unmatched reliability in close-range detection.

How They Work

Each sensor emits 40 kHz–48 kHz ultrasonic pulses and measures the time-of-flight of the reflected echo. The ECU calculates distance to obstacles (typically 0.2–2.5 m) and provides audible/visual warnings to the driver.

System Configurations

  • 4-sensor rear: Basic reversing assist — most common aftermarket setup
  • 8-sensor front + rear: Full parking assist with front and rear coverage
  • 12-sensor surround: 360° proximity coverage for semi-automated parking (APA)
